Opened 11 years ago

Closed 11 years ago

#448 closed defect (fixed)

inspecting sockets

Reported by: heller Owned by: rme
Priority: normal Milestone:
Component: Runtime (threads, GC) Version:
Keywords: Cc:

Description

I get an error when inspecting tcp sockets:

Welcome to Clozure Common Lisp Version 1.3-dev-r11532M-trunk  (LinuxX8632)!
? (ccl::make-tcp-socket :remote-host "www.google.com" :remote-port 80)
#<BASIC-TCP-STREAM ISO-8859-1 (SOCKET/4) #x149DD8EE>
? (inspect *)
[0]     #<BASIC-TCP-STREAM ISO-8859-1 (SOCKET/4) #x149DD8EE>
[1]     Type: CCL::BASIC-TCP-STREAM
[2]     Class: #<BUILT-IN-CLASS CCL::BASIC-TCP-STREAM>
> Error: Invalid reference to #<BASIC-TCP-STREAM ISO-8859-1 (SOCKET/4) #x149DD8EE> at index 0.
> While executing: #<CCL::STANDARD-KERNEL-METHOD INSPECTOR::LINE-N (INSPECTOR::UVECTOR-INSPECTOR
                                                                    T)>, in process listener(1).
> Type :POP to abort, :R for a list of available restarts.
> Type :? for other options.
1 > 

Change History (2)

comment:1 Changed 11 years ago by rme

  • Component changed from IDE to Runtime (threads, GC)
  • Owner changed from gz to rme
  • Status changed from new to assigned

comment:2 Changed 11 years ago by rme

  • Resolution set to fixed
  • Status changed from assigned to closed

I think this is fixed in r11857 (for the trunk) and r11858 (for 1.3).

This was broken only on the x8632 ports. The x8664 and ppc ports don't have this bug.

Thank you for the bug report.

Note: See TracTickets for help on using tickets.